CoolSculpting near me is a procedure that uses controlled cooling to target and eliminate stubborn fat cells that are resistant to diet and exercise. It is a non-surgical alternative to procedures like liposuction, making it an attractive option for individuals who want to avoid surgery and its associated risks.

CoolSculpting utilizes cryolipolysis, a process in which fat cells Cryolipolysis are targeted and frozen, leading to their natural elimination from the body. This non-invasive technology has been extensively studied and proven effective in reducing fat in various areas of the body.

Like any medical procedure, CoolSculpting does carry some risks. It is essential for athletes to understand potential side effects such as temporary redness, swelling, bruising, or numbness in the treated area. Consulting with a qualified specialist can help athletes make an informed decision about their suitability for CoolSculpting.

Liposuction is a surgical procedure that removes fat cells through suction. CoolSculpting, on the other hand, uses controlled cooling to freeze and eliminate fat cells. Athletes who are hesitant about surgery may find CoolSculpting to be a more appealing option.
A tummy tuck, also known as abdominoplasty, is a surgical procedure that removes excess skin and fat from the abdominal area. While it can provide more dramatic results than CoolSculpting alone, it involves a longer recovery period and potential scarring. Athletes looking for a less invasive option may prefer CoolSculpting for targeting stubborn belly fat.
